Tidal Basin provided CDBG-DR subject matter expertise and technical assistance under the Department of Economic Opportunity’s (DEO) Technical Assistance program for fiscally constrained counties. We provided counties with application support assistance for CDBG-DR funding and helped develop and review application narratives to ensure projects were CDBG- DR eligible, performed low- and moderate-income (LMI) analyses and mapping, and guided applicants to ensure complete and compliant applications were submitted to the DEO. Additionally, Tidal Basin provided SME support to DEO’s Project Management Office for its Hurricane Michael CDBG-DR allocation. Our areas of expertise include CDBG-DR rules and regulations, including eligibility and national objective; procurement in compliance with 2 CFR 200; and project planning and budget management.
Hendry County, Florida Four Corners Infrastructure Program
Flooding issues in Hendry County have been pervasive for years and were exacerbated by Hurricane Irma. Tidal Basin secured $4.3 million in CDBG-DR funds to build a three-mile-long flow-way to manage stormwater, protecting residential homes and property, and reducing the nutrient load before discharging into the Caloosahatchee River. This project will also reduce the impact of flooding on key evacuation routes, commercial agricultural properties, and supply roads. Our services include reviewing existing project information and background data and developing a complete application for the county’s CDBG-DR funding.
